Understanding Retail Dynamics Amid Economic Pressures
In the current economic landscape, the retail sector experiences heightened scrutiny as major players report their quarterly earnings. Companies like Walmart, Home Depot, and Target are seen as critical indicators of consumer behavior and market resilience. Each of these retailers faces unique challenges, with inflation and shifting consumer spending patterns impacting their revenue performances. Analysts focus on Walmart, which expects to report earnings near $138 billion—a notable increase from the previous year. This anticipated growth reflects the company’s strategic positioning in essential goods and services, making it a bellwether for retail health.
Home Depot’s earnings report garners attention for its focus on same-store sales, which analysts predict may decline slightly. This anticipated downturn signals a possible slowdown in home improvement spending. The changing priorities of consumers, influenced by broader economic conditions, create a complex environment for retailers reliant on discretionary spending. As a result, Home Depot’s leadership may address strategies to adapt to the shifting landscape, emphasizing the need for agility in product offerings and pricing.
